Output d11ef2e20f6cb4ebe67112e768b104a45b1d45322619799b02cc594edeabac34:17

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49aa0cef82a94aebc2e44e4977bc9cd73e6875aa OP_EQUAL
address
38QWxs9A4BNerU8wXBXWytCe78szbG3wUW
transaction
d11ef2e20f6cb4ebe67112e768b104a45b1d45322619799b02cc594edeabac34
confirmations
319900
spent
true